Music video. "Gold Digger" on YouTube. " Gold Digger " is a song by American rapper Kanye West, featuring singer Jamie Foxx, from West's second studio album, Late Registration (2005). The song includes additional vocals from Plain Pat and Don C. West created the beat in Atlanta. He and Jon Brion produced the song.
Music video. "You Changed Me" on YouTube. " You Changed Me " is a song by American singer and actor Jamie Foxx featuring Chris Brown. It was released on March 12, 2015 as the second single from his fifth studio album Hollywood: A Story of a Dozen Roses (2015).

Unpredictable is the second studio album by American singer-songwriter and actor Jamie Foxx.It was released on December 20, 2005, by J Records.The album was supported by four singles: "Extravaganza" featuring Kanye West, the title track "Unpredictable" featuring Ludacris, "DJ Play a Love Song" featuring Twista, and "Can I Take U Home".
DJ Play a Love Song. " DJ Play a Love Song " is a song by American entertainer Jamie Foxx. It was written by Sean Garrett, Jamal Jones, and Jason Perry for his second album, Unpredictable (2005), while production was helmed by Garrett and Jones under his production moniker Polow da Don. The song features additional vocals by rapper Twista.

"Slow Jamz" is a song by American rapper Twista together with the American rapper and producer Kanye West and American singer Jamie Foxx. Produced by West, it was released in November 2003 through Atlantic and Roc-A-Fella Records, as the lead single from Twista's fourth studio album Kamikaze (2004), and the second single from West's debut studio album The College Dropout (2004).
